Planning appeal decision

Dismissed18 August 20233312465

153 Streatham Road, Mitcham, CR4 2AG

first floor rear extension to flats 153A and flat 153B with attached external private amenity above the roof of shop of 153. Removal of 3 existing rear roof dormers to flat 153B and replace with 1 rear roof dormer

Authority
London Borough of Merton
Appeal type
minor · Planning Appeal
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Other minor developments
Inspector
Storey P

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• The eff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the area
  • The living conditions of neighbouring occupiers at No 151A Streatham Road, with particular regard to outlook and sunlight

What decided it

The proposed development would harm the character and appearance of the area through its dominant and incongruous design, position, bulk and massing in a prominent raised position, which was not outweighed by any material considerations.

Plan policies cited: Policy D3 of the London Plan – March 2021, Policy CS.14 of the London Borough of Merton LDF Core Planning Strategy – Adopted July 2011, Policy DM D2 of the Sites and Policies Plan and Policies Maps – Part of Merton's Local Plan – 09 July 2014, Policy DM D3 of the Sites and Policies Plan and Policies Maps – Part of Merton's Local Plan – 09 July 2014
